如何使用FineReport文件數(shù)據(jù)集作為餅圖的數(shù)據(jù)源
FineReport是一款非常強(qiáng)大的報(bào)表設(shè)計(jì)器,可以幫助您快速設(shè)計(jì)出高質(zhì)量的報(bào)表。除了使用數(shù)據(jù)庫(kù)查詢、程序、內(nèi)置數(shù)據(jù)集、存儲(chǔ)過(guò)程作為報(bào)表的數(shù)據(jù)源,F(xiàn)ineReport還提供了文件數(shù)據(jù)集作為數(shù)據(jù)源的選項(xiàng)
FineReport是一款非常強(qiáng)大的報(bào)表設(shè)計(jì)器,可以幫助您快速設(shè)計(jì)出高質(zhì)量的報(bào)表。除了使用數(shù)據(jù)庫(kù)查詢、程序、內(nèi)置數(shù)據(jù)集、存儲(chǔ)過(guò)程作為報(bào)表的數(shù)據(jù)源,F(xiàn)ineReport還提供了文件數(shù)據(jù)集作為數(shù)據(jù)源的選項(xiàng)。下面我們將以餅圖為例,來(lái)詳細(xì)介紹如何使用FineReport文件數(shù)據(jù)集作為餅圖的數(shù)據(jù)源。
第一步:新建模板
首先,打開(kāi)FineReport報(bào)表設(shè)計(jì)器,新建一個(gè)普通報(bào)表模板。然后選中一定區(qū)域合并單元格,這樣做是為了給餅圖留出足夠的空間。
第二步:插入數(shù)據(jù)
接著,您需要新建一個(gè)空白Excel文檔,并插入一張類(lèi)似表格的數(shù)據(jù)。如果您是在遠(yuǎn)程服務(wù)器上操作,需要把文件上傳到服務(wù)器上。
第三步:新建文件數(shù)據(jù)集
在模板數(shù)據(jù)集上方,點(diǎn)擊加號(hào)圖標(biāo),新建一個(gè)文件數(shù)據(jù)集。文件類(lèi)型選擇Excel,并找到剛才上傳的文件。
第四步:預(yù)覽數(shù)據(jù)
勾選上第一行包含列標(biāo)題,并點(diǎn)擊預(yù)覽按鈕預(yù)覽數(shù)據(jù)。通過(guò)數(shù)據(jù)預(yù)覽,您可以查看數(shù)據(jù)是否正確,如下圖所示:
第五步:綁定系列名和值
利用已創(chuàng)建好的文件數(shù)據(jù)集,作為餅圖的數(shù)據(jù)源,綁定系列名和值。在綁定的過(guò)程中,您需要注意一些細(xì)節(jié),例如選擇正確的字段、對(duì)數(shù)值進(jìn)行格式化等等。
第六步:保存并預(yù)覽
最后,保存文件,并在瀏覽器中預(yù)覽圖形效果。您會(huì)發(fā)現(xiàn),F(xiàn)ineReport通過(guò)文件數(shù)據(jù)集成功地為您生成了一張漂亮的餅圖,如下圖所示:
結(jié)語(yǔ)
使用FineReport文件數(shù)據(jù)集作為餅圖的數(shù)據(jù)源非常簡(jiǎn)單,只需按照以上步驟操作即可。但是,在實(shí)際操作中,您還需要考慮一些其他因素,例如數(shù)據(jù)的準(zhǔn)確性、數(shù)據(jù)的格式化等等。只有在這些細(xì)節(jié)方面全面考慮之后,才能設(shè)計(jì)出更加完美的報(bào)表。